As verbs, head off is a hyponym of forestall; that is, head off is a word with a more specific, narrower meaning than forestall:
  • forestall: keep from happening or arising; make impossible
  • head off: prevent the occurrence of; prevent from happening; to protect from or to keep away anything undesirable; to ward off
